XML 71 R57.htm IDEA: XBRL DOCUMENT v3.22.0.1
Organization and Basis of Presentation - Additional Information (Detail) - USD ($)
$ in Thousands
Jul. 30, 2021
Dec. 31, 2021
Dec. 31, 2020
Jan. 01, 2020
Jan. 01, 2019
Description Of Business [Line Items]          
Operating lease, right-of-use asset   $ 136,252 $ 165,969    
Operating lease liabilities   166,220 190,207    
Assets   3,342,166 3,953,242    
Noncontrolling interest in subsidiaries   43,563 57,061    
Reduction in retained deficit   (1,171,919) (1,280,828)    
Futures Exchange Group          
Description Of Business [Line Items]          
Payments to acquire businesses $ 4,900        
Retrospective Adjustments          
Description Of Business [Line Items]          
Assets     3,942    
Cumulative Effect Period of Adoption Adjustment          
Description Of Business [Line Items]          
Operating lease, right-of-use asset   136,300 166,000    
Operating lease liabilities   $ 169,200 190,200    
ASU No. 2016-02 | Cumulative Effect Period of Adoption Adjustment          
Description Of Business [Line Items]          
Operating lease, right-of-use asset         $ 192,400
Operating lease liabilities         $ 206,000
ASU No. 2016-13 | Cumulative Effect Period of Adoption Adjustment          
Description Of Business [Line Items]          
Assets       $ 1,900  
Noncontrolling interest in subsidiaries       600  
Reduction in retained deficit       $ 1,300  
ASU No. 2016-13 | Cumulative Effect Period of Adoption Adjustment | Assets          
Description Of Business [Line Items]          
Tax effect impact for increase or decrease to the liability     600    
ASU No. 2016-13 | Cumulative Effect Period of Adoption Adjustment | Noncontrolling Interest in Subsidiaries          
Description Of Business [Line Items]          
Tax effect impact for increase or decrease to the liability     200    
ASU No. 2016-13 | Cumulative Effect Period of Adoption Adjustment | Retained Deficit          
Description Of Business [Line Items]          
Tax effect impact for increase or decrease to the liability     $ 400